Coffee Hour Instructions
The ministry of hospitality includes serving as hosts at Coffee Hour. Parish members are asked about once a year to host the Coffee Hour. This is an important part of our ministry to Welcome All People. Please check the alphabetical list for the date you are to serve. If a conflict in your schedule prevents you from serving, find a substitute and notify the Office at 215-297-5135.
Coffee Hours are intended to be informal and relaxed times.
Be in touch with your teammates regarding treats to be supplied. The first person on the list does the purchasing. The other people pay their share of the cost. Please don't forget to pay your share.
Hosting Coffee Hours involves bring the treats below; preparing them prior to the service, prepare the presentation; assisting with the serving, and cleaning up afterwards. The Kitchen and McArthur Hall are to be left clean following Coffee Hour. DO NOT PUT THE TREATS OUT or the Sunday School will eat them. They have their own snacks.
After the service, please come out during the last hymn and start pouring the coffee or tea to help serve everyone quickly.
See below for a list of supplies you need to bring and those provided for you.
Supplies Provided - In the kitchen and / or Pantry there is coffee (regular and decaf), tea, sugar, sugar substitutes, creamers, sugar bowls, tablecloths, coffee mugs, napkins, stirrers, pitchers and serving trays. During the summer, lemonade mix and paper cups are provided.
9:30 Coffee Hour
Number to plan for: 100
You will need to prepare the coffee, tea. You Should Provide - 1quart of half and half, whole milk and low fat milk, a box of donut holes or Danish or another treat.
After the service, please help serve the coffee and then clean up the paper goods. Do not leave any leftover food or beverages.
Summer Guidelines
In the summer, if the weather permits 4 gallons of iced tea or lemonade may be substituted for Coffee. (once again these are provided for you)
You should provide - donut holes, Danish or another treat.
Following Coffee Hour: After the service, please help serve the lemonade or iced tea and then clean up the paper goods. Do not leave any leftover food or beverages.
